Specifications

Specifications
Cabinet Specifications
Cabinet Material MDF
Finish High Gloss Piano Black
Dust Cover Yes - Tinted
Turntable Specifications
Drive System Belt Drive
Motor DC Motor with Servo Controller Analyzes motor speed 500 times/sec
Motor Isolation Under-mounted 7-point silicone isolation with decoupling isolation ring
Speed 33 1/3 RPM, 45 RPM (78 RPM - No)
Speed Variation 0.13%
Wow and Flutter 0.07%
Signal-to-Noise Ratio (Weighted) 76 dB
Signal-to-Noise Ratio (Unweighted) 65 dB
Platter Aluminum
Diameter of Platter 12 inches (30 cm)
Weight of Platter 1.22 lbs (553 g)
Height of Platter 0.62 inches (16 mm)
Auto-Stop Yes
Turntable Mat Rubber
Tonearm Type Static Balanced, S-Type
Supported Cartridge Weight 0.18 – 0.25 oz (5.0 – 7.5 g)
Counterweight Yes – 3.60 oz (102 g) - Adjustable
Anti-skating Adjustment Yes – Adjustable
Pivot Bearing Yes
Cueing Lever Yes
Tonearm Material Aluminum
Tonearm Wire 36 AWG Litz Cable / 7 Strand
Effective Tonearm Mass 0.77 oz (21.78 g)
Overhang 0.76 inches (19.2 mm)
Effective Tonearm Length 8.82 inches (224 mm)
Headshell Mount H-4 Bayonet Mount
Cartridge Type Moving Magnet (MM)
Cartridge Model Ortofon OM 10
Replacement Stylus Stylus 10
Stylus 0.3 x 0.7 mil
Cantilever Aluminum
Mount Half-inch
Frequency Response 20 - 20,000 Hz (+3/-1 dB)
Frequency Range 20 - 22,000 Hz
Channel Separation 22 dB at 1 kHz
Channel Balance < 1.5 dB @ 1 kHz
Load Impedance/Capacitance 47k Ohms/200 - 500 pF
Output Voltage 4.0 mV
Cartridge Weight 0.18 oz (5 g)
Cartridge Height 0.71 inches (18 mm)
Recommended Tracking Force 0.05 oz (1.5 g)
Vertical Tracking Angle 20° (Non-Adjustable)
Rubber Belt Specifications
Rubber Belt Design Continuous loop (joint-less)
Width 0.17 inches (4.5 mm)
Length 36.02 inches (915 mm)
Thickness 0.02 inches (0.6 mm)
Connector RCA (Gold-plated)
Phono Preamp No - Separate Phono Preamp Required
Phono Output 4.0 mV
Ground Terminal Yes
Input 100 – 240 V AC (50/60 Hz)
Output 12 V / 500 mA
Consumption 1.5 W
Dimensions 6 (+/-0.5) x 16.5 x 14.25 inches / 14.6 (+/-1.25) x 41.9 x 36.2 cm (HxWxD)
Unit Weight 14.99 lb (6.8 kg)
Operating Temperature 41°F to 95°F (5°C to 35°C)
Wireless Playback No (Requires Bluetooth or WiFi transmitter connected via RCA connection to transmit audio wirelessly)

    Frequently Asked Questions

    Do I need an amplifier for this turntable?


    An amplifier is only needed if you’re connecting the turntable to passive speakers such as the Signature Series Bookshelf Surround Speakers.

    If you’re looking for an option without a separate amplifier, the Ai40 Powered Bookshelf speakers fit the bill.
    With the Ai40, all you need to do is connect the included RCA cables to your preamp, then to the speakers and you’re ready to listen to the music the way it was meant to be heard.

    Do I need a Preamp?


    If you intend to use your Reference series turntable with powered bookshelf speakers such as our Ai40 model, a preamp will be required.
    The preamp will boost the signal to line level (similar to a headphone jack) so you can play it on speakers with RCA or AUX inputs.

    If you have a home theater or stereo receiver/amplifier, you will need a preamp if the amplifier does not have a PHONO input. If you have a PHONO input, you may have a preamp already built in. Be sure to refer to the manufacturer’s specifications or manual for confirmation!

    Why does this model not include a preamp?


    This design choice was made with a number of factors in mind. The main reason was to separate electronics from the turntable’s signal path to maintain the purity of the analog signal. Many listeners also like to customize their listening experience and choose specific components such as preamps based on unique sonic qualities. Using separate components also allows for optimization of cartridge and phono stage compatibility. If you upgrade your cartridge in the future, you can pair with an optimal phono preamp to maximize performance and achieve the sound profile you desire. !

    What does a servo motor do?

    We want our users to experience music the way it was meant to be heard and have pulled out all the stops for the new Reference series.
    These new turntables include a servo belt drive motor.

    What does this mean for you?

    This means that you have a sensor checking and adjusting the speed of the motor up to 500 times a second to make sure the speed of your turntable is consistent with no manual adjustments, bringing wow and flutter under 0.07%!

    Which cartridges can I use on my turntable?


    Reference turntables are compatible and shipped with with moving magnet cartridges such as the Ortofon OM10, 2M Red and 2M Blue, giving you the ability to customize your system for top tier performance.
    Cartridges must be between 3.5 to 7.5 grams to be balanced correctly.
